Brake rotors and pads on the Volkswagen Beetle are a friction system. The Beetle rotor surface finish is designed to work with a specific range of pad friction compounds. A kit ensures the surface finish and compound are matched from the factory for the Volkswagen Beetle, producing consistent bedding-in, minimal noise during break-in, and predictable long-term friction performance on your Beetle.

Should I buy a front and rear rotor kit for my Volkswagen Beetle at the same time?
Not necessarily. Front and rear brakes on the Volkswagen Beetle wear at different rates. Front brakes on the Beetle handle the majority of braking force and typically need replacing more often. If only one axle on your Volkswagen Beetle is due, buy the corresponding kit.
What rotor kit type should I choose for my Volkswagen Beetle in American conditions?
For everyday commuting on your Volkswagen Beetle, an antirust coated OEM kit is the most practical choice, delivering factory-level performance while resisting the corrosion plain rotors develop rapidly on the Beetle in road salt conditions. For towing or mountain routes with your Volkswagen Beetle, a drilled-and-slotted performance kit provides improved heat management.
How long do disc brake kits last on a Volkswagen Beetle in American conditions?
Under normal American driving, a quality disc brake kit on the Volkswagen Beetle typically lasts 50,000 to 70,000 kilometres. Antirust coated kits tend to last longer on the Beetle because corrosion, not just friction surface wear, is a common cause of early rotor replacement on American Volkswagen Beetle vehicles.
